Top Destinations to Explore in a Taiwan Self-Driving Gharry

Taroko Gorge National Park

Known for its marble cliffs, winding tunnels, and serene rivers, Taroko Gorge is one of Taiwan’s most famous natural attractions. A self-driving gharry allows you to explore this park at your leisure, stopping at attractions like the Eternal Spring Shrine or Swallow Grotto along the way.

Sun Moon Lake

Drive around Taiwan’s largest lake, surrounded by misty mountains and lush forests. With a self-driving gharry, you can visit highlights like Wenwu Temple and Ita Thao Village or enjoy a peaceful lakeside drive.

East Coast Scenic Area

The east coast of Taiwan is a treasure trove of dramatic landscapes, including sea cliffs, beaches, and rolling hills. The slow pace of a self-driving gharry makes it ideal for appreciating this region’s natural beauty.

Alishan National Scenic Area

Famous for its towering cypress trees and misty mountain vistas, Alishan is a must-visit destination. With a self-driving gharry, you can explore its scenic routes and charming villages without rushing.

Taipei City and Suburbs

Even in the bustling capital, a self-driving gharry can be a convenient way to explore attractions like Taipei 101, the National Palace Museum, and the Beitou hot springs.

How to Rent a Self-Driving Gharry in Taiwan

Renting a self-driving gharry in Taiwan is straightforward. Here’s how you can do it:

Choose a Reputable Rental Service

Several companies in Taiwan offer self-driving gharry for tourists. Look for one with positive reviews, transparent pricing, and excellent customer support.

Check Requirements

  • Driver’s License: A valid international driving permit (IDP) or a local Taiwan license is required.
  • Age: Most services require drivers to be at least 20 years old.
  • Deposit: Be prepared to provide a security deposit when renting.

Book in Advance

During peak tourist seasons, self-driving gharries can be in high demand. Reserve your vehicle in advance to secure your preferred dates and vehicle type.

Familiarize Yourself with Local Traffic Rules

Taiwan follows right-hand driving, and traffic laws are strictly enforced. Take some time to learn the basics before hitting the road.

Tips for a Safe and Enjoyable Gharry Journey

Plan Your Route Ahead

While spontaneity is part of the charm, having a rough itinerary ensures you don’t miss key attractions. Apps like Google Maps or local navigation tools can be beneficial.

Pack Essentials

Bring water, snacks, a power bank, and a map (as a backup) to make your journey more comfortable.

Respect Nature and Culture

When exploring natural parks or rural areas, practice responsible tourism by respecting wildlife, not littering, and being mindful of local customs.

Monitor Weather Conditions

Taiwan’s weather can be unpredictable, especially in mountainous regions. Check forecasts before heading out and avoid driving in severe conditions.
